What’s It All About?

ISO certification is about aligning your business operations with internationally recognised
standards. These standards are designed to help businesses lift quality, manage risk, boost
efficiency, and consistently meet customer expectations.

Some of the most relevant ISO standards for Australian businesses include:

  • ISO 9001 – Quality Management
  • ISO 45001 – Occupational Health & Safety
  • ISO 14001 – Environmental Management
  • ISO 27001 – Information Security

And no — these standards aren’t just for big companies. They’re scalable, practical, and
increasingly adopted by small to medium-sized businesses looking to operate more
professionally and efficiently.

Bringing Structure to the Chaos

As your business grows, things naturally get more complicated. You hire more people,
expand your services, and work with more clients — but your internal systems don’t always
keep pace.

Here’s how ISO certification helps get you off the treadmill:

✅ Standardising procedures across your team
✅ Cutting down on rework and repeated errors
✅ Improving communication between departments
✅ Giving clients greater confidence in your reliability
✅ Creating better workflows with checks and balances built in
